Regarding Angelo Marre House. Excerpts from the National Register nomination:
House built subsequent to purchase date of lot. Angelo Marre purchased

Lots 5 and 6 Block 21, Original City of Little Rock on September 7, 1881.…There were no improvements thereon. The real estate assessment book of Pulaski County for the year 1883 shows improvements valued at $5,000. This would indicate that the house was built sometime between September 1881 and December 1882.

… Governor Jeff Davis, 20th Governor of Arkansas, lived in house 1901-1902. … First Governor to be elected for three terms in succession. Third term expired January 18, 1907, and in February he was elected U.S. Senator.

Judge Edgar Burton Kinsworthy, second owner of Angelo Marre house, was Attorney-General of the State of Arkansas from January 1895 to January 1899. Served in State Senate for a four year term, and was the youngest member of the Senate. Not only was he the youngest member of the Senate, but was also chosen President of the Senate and therefore became the youngest President that the Arkansas Senate has ever known.

1. Villa Marre. Encyclopedia of Arkansas website entry:
In 1881, Angelo and Jennie Marre built an elegant family home at 1321 Scott Street in Little Rock (Pulaski County), and 125 years later, its façade became familiar to millions of people around the world through its appearance in the opening credits of a popular television show.
